Defensive tackle: These two players occupy the inside of the defensive line and are expected to block the ... Player Positions in American Football - dummies Quarterback: The leader of the team. He calls the plays in the huddle, yells the signals at the line of scrimmage, and receives the ball from the center. Then he hands off the ball to a running back, throws it to a receiver, or runs with it. Center: The player who snaps the ball to the quarterback. He handles the ball on every play. Football Positions UK Guide 2021 - Soccer Positions Explained Centre-Backs. Teams will usually line up with two or three centre-backs in their defence. As the name suggests, these are defenders who play in central areas and are often the last line of defence in terms of outfield players. Centre-backs need to be strong, have good positioning and communication, and benefit from being good in the air.
